Bloodied Nose

Screaming mothers

By Chantal Christie WeissPublished 25 days ago 1 min read
Photo by Velizar Ivanov on Unsplash

I perform my chores like a good, young lady

Scrubbing the table,

and dreaming my life away

Screams shrill, she SLAMS the door

R.A.G.E !!!

Disgorging wrath, an everyday drill

Pitiless stony tones

Her critical words slice the air

frigid eyes and a cold, hard stare

Her scarcity of tenderness clashes with,

my hunger for togetherness

sticky tears trickle down my face

Indifference emanates her space

She scorns my frown

Her maternal deluge of mania

black toxicity, a whirlwind of lethality

Unbalanced Unstable Unsteady

BLURRED LINES!!!

A shadow lunges forward

deranged lost look

snatches my hair and smashes my face

HARD!!!,

against the wooden table

Shocked Startled Stunned

Escaping upstairs, I lock myself away

My mirrored reflection

Sweet dear child

Philtrum-stained droplets

GLISTEN!!!

claret red, cherry crimson look of dread

Wounds that ooze, scars fuse

crammed with pain

Heart breaks

spirit slain

as my nose

Aches
